Geometry for CH3CHClCH3 (Propane, 2-chloro-) 1A' CS

1910171554
InChI=1S/C3H7Cl/c1-3(2)4/h3H,1-2H3 INChIKey=ULYZAYCEDJDHCC-UHFFFAOYSA-N

QCISD/6-31G


Point group is Cs
Atom Internal Principal
x (Å) y (Å) z (Å)   a (Å) b (Å) c (Å)
Cl1 -0.9600 1.0322 0.0000   1.4090 0.0000 -0.0430
C2 0.6187 -0.0820 0.0000   -0.4690 0.0000 0.4117
C3 0.6187 -0.9130 1.2888   -1.0945 1.2888 -0.1354
C4 0.6187 -0.9130 -1.2888   -1.0945 -1.2888 -0.1354
H5 1.4296 0.6577 0.0000   -0.4462 0.0000 1.5091
H6 1.5397 -1.5217 1.3263   -2.1591 1.3263 0.1571
H7 1.5397 -1.5217 -1.3263   -2.1591 -1.3263 0.1571
H8 0.5875 -0.2679 2.1793   -0.5884 2.1793 0.2658
H9 0.5875 -0.2679 -2.1793   -0.5884 -2.1793 0.2658
H10 -0.2504 -1.5893 1.3143   -1.0314 1.3143 -1.2348
H11 -0.2504 -1.5893 -1.3143   -1.0314 -1.3143 -1.2348

Calculated Bond Angles (degrees) (Ignoring Hydrogens)
atom1 atom2 atom3 angle         atom1 atom2 atom3 angle
Cl1 C2 C3 108.208 Cl1 C2 C4 108.208
C3 C2 C4 114.371
